Permisos items configuracion

This commit is contained in:
Ignacio Martinez Navajas
2025-07-19 09:11:27 +02:00
parent 599fce7f2f
commit 702e6bf77c
8 changed files with 35 additions and 11 deletions

View File

@ -55,6 +55,7 @@ class Maquinas extends \App\Controllers\BaseResourceController
public function index()
{
checkPermission('maquinas.menu');
$viewData = [
'currentModule' => static::$controllerSlug,
@ -112,6 +113,8 @@ class Maquinas extends \App\Controllers\BaseResourceController
public function add()
{
checkPermission('maquinas.create');
if ($this->request->getPost()):
$nullIfEmpty = true; // !(phpversion() >= '8.1');
@ -176,7 +179,7 @@ class Maquinas extends \App\Controllers\BaseResourceController
public function edit($requestedId = null)
{
checkPermission('maquinas.edit');
if ($requestedId == null):
return $this->redirect2listView();